Gravitational $p \to \Delta^+ $ transition form factors in chiral perturbation theory

Abstract

The proton to Δ+\Delta^+ resonance transitional gravitational form factors are calculated to leading one-loop order using chiral perturbation theory in our recent work [1]. We take into account the leading electromagnetic and strong isospin-violating effects to obtain non-vanishing contributions. The loop contributions to the transition form factors are found to be free of power-counting violating pieces, which is consistent with the absence of tree-level diagrams at the considered order. Our results involve no free parameters and can be regarded as predictions of chiral perturbation theory.
